Title: Lewis Conrad Keller: Innovator in Snack Food Technology

Introduction

Lewis Conrad Keller is an accomplished inventor based in McKinney, Texas, known for his significant contributions to the snack food industry. With an impressive portfolio of nine patents, Keller has developed innovative methods and apparatuses that enhance the production and quality of snack foods.

Latest Patents

Keller's latest patents showcase his expertise in creating snack products with unique characteristics. One of his recent inventions is a method for making a direct expanded snack made with peanut flour. This invention involves introducing a blend of peanut flour, ground corn product, rice flour, and oat flour into an extruder. The hydrated ingredients are extruded to form a puffed snack piece that resembles a peanut, which is then dried and seasoned.

Another notable patent is an apparatus for imprinting lines on direct-expanded food products that boast improved dimensional quality. This innovative apparatus includes a specially designed extruder die assembly. The assembly features an improved design with aligned ridgelines that disrupt the flow of the extrudate, enhancing the quality of the final product. This patent allows for distinct patterns to be added to the extrudable food mass during the extrusion process, highlighting Keller's focus on both functionality and aesthetic appeal in his snack innovations.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Keller has worked with several prominent companies in the food industry, including Recot Inc. and Frito-Lay North America, Inc. His work at these organizations has allowed him to leverage his expertise in food technology and consumer product design, leading to his numerous patents and advancements in snack food production.

Collaborations

Keller has collaborated with esteemed colleagues such as Jorge C. Morales-Alvarez and Edward Leon Ouellette. These partnerships highlight the importance of teamwork in driving innovation and developing cutting-edge technology in food processing.
